In 1968 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. published Where Do We Go From Here: Chaos or Community? Dr. King wrote: "We are now faced with the fact that tomorrow is today. We are confronted with the fierce urgency of now.” With making some connections and taking some lessons from post 2024 general election outcomes, this interactive discussion will provide an opportunity to look at our individual and collective power dynamics while examining our political contradictions and the future of democracy.

Nadiyah Groves is from Milwaukee, Wisconsin. She is a proud Milwaukee Public Schools graduate from the Milwaukee Trade and Technical High School and studied User Experience at the Milwaukee School of Engineering. She possesses a strong background, skillset, and passion for political organizing, government affairs and lobbying, campaign strategy, community engagement, and issue-based advocacy through building responsive and inclusive spaces that prioritize and amplify the voices of marginalized communities. She is currently the principal of NG Strategies.  She loves spending time with her eleven-year-old daughter and watching reruns of The Office with her partner. She is also a proud cat mom.
